SQL vs SQLite: razlika i usporedba

SQL i SQLite dva su najčešće korištena sustava za upravljanje bazama podataka otvorenog koda u zajednici. Oba imaju jedinstvene kvalitete koje ih čine idealnima za različite scenarije.

Ključni za poneti

  1. SQL je sustav upravljanja relacijskom bazom podataka, dok je SQLite softverska biblioteka.
  2. SQL ima naprednije značajke i prikladan je za veće baze podataka, dok je SQLite lagan i idealan za manje baze podataka.
  3. SQL se koristi u poslovnim aplikacijama, dok se SQLite obično koristi u mobilnim i stolnim aplikacijama.

SQL protiv SQLite

Razlika između SQL-a i SQLite-a je u tome što je SQL skraćenica za Structured Query Language, a to je jezik upita koji se koristi s bazama podataka. SQLite je baza podataka koja se može premještati. Bilo bi moguće dodati proširenje bilo kojem jeziku računala koji se koristi za pristup bazi podataka.

SQL protiv SQLite

SQL je a pitanje jezik koji se može koristiti za pohranu i rukovanje podacima u bazi podataka. Aplikacijama omogućuje rukovanje organiziranim i povezanim podacima koje treba implementirati.

SQLite je integrirana relacijska baza podataka otvorenog koda. SQLite je prvi put objavljen 2000. godine i namijenjen je da programima omogući rukovanje podacima bez dodatnih troškova povezanih sa specijaliziranim sustavima za upravljanje relacijskim bazama podataka.

Tabela za usporedbu

Parametri usporedbeSQLSQLite
DefinicijaStructured Query Language (SQL) je upitni jezik za sustave relacijskih baza podataka. Napisan je u programskom jeziku C. SQLite je sustav upravljanja relacijskom bazom podataka.
Napisano uSQL je napisan u programskom jeziku CSQLite je izgrađen u ANSI-C programskom jeziku
funkcionalnostiZa povezivanje i pružanje mnogih značajki, tradicionalna SQL baza podataka mora biti pokrenuta kao usluga, kao što je OracleDB. Takve funkcije nisu dostupne u sustavu baze podataka SQLite.
UgrađenUgrađeno u poslužitelj.Ugrađeno u klijentu.
PolovanSQL je upitni jezik koji koriste druge SQL baze podataka. To nije baza podataka sama po sebi. SQLite je sustav za upravljanje relacijskim bazama podataka temeljen na SQL-u.

Što je SQL?

SQL je računalni jezik dizajniran za razvoj i održavanje sustava za upravljanje bazama podataka. Omogućuje korisnicima da izgrade sustav za pohranu podataka kao što su podaci o klijentima i zapisi o transakcijama iz web stranicu.

Također pročitajte:  Naprijed nasuprot preusmjeravanju: razlika i usporedba

Budući da je SQL moćan jezik koji može obraditi velike količine podataka, druge se aktivnosti mogu koristiti za pojednostavljenje upravljanja i dohvaćanja podataka.

SQL je izgrađen na relacijskom algebra i tuple relation calculus, i kao rezultat, ima brojne podjezike, izjave i alate.

sql 1

Što je SQLite?

SQLite je sustav upravljanja relacijskom bazom podataka [RDBMS] koji radi bez potrebe za administratorom baze podataka. Temelji se na datotekama i samostalan je, s reputacijom prenosivosti, niske brzine memorije i pouzdanosti.

Dok je većina motora relacijske baze podataka izgrađena na arhitekturi poslužitelja koja omogućuje programu da se izvodi na glavnom poslužitelju i komunicira s drugim procesima radi prosljeđivanja zahtjeva, SQLite je izgrađen na arhitekturi bez poslužitelja koja svakom procesu omogućuje čitanje i pisanje datoteka na disku baze podataka. direktno.

Sve aplikacije koje su namijenjene za rad sa SQLiteom ne trebaju nikakvu dodatnu konfiguraciju zbog ove značajke; trebaju dopuštenje za pristup disku, što pojednostavljuje postupak postavljanja.

sqlite

Glavne razlike između SQL-a i SQLite-a

  1. SQL je ugrađen u poslužitelj, dok je SQLite ugrađen u klijenta.
  2. SQL je upitni jezik koji koriste druge SQL baze podataka. To nije baza podataka sama po sebi, dok je SQLite sustav za upravljanje relacijskom bazom podataka temeljen na SQL-u.
Razlika između SQL-a i SQLite-a
Reference
  1. https://dl.acm.org/doi/abs/10.1145/3186728.3164146
  2. https://ieeexplore.ieee.org/abstract/document/5231398/

Zadnje ažuriranje: 14. kolovoza 2023

točka 1
Jedan zahtjev?

Uložio sam mnogo truda u pisanje ovog posta na blogu kako bih vam pružio vrijednost. Bit će mi od velike pomoći ako razmislite o tome da to podijelite na društvenim medijima ili sa svojim prijateljima/obitelji. DIJELJENJE JE ♥️

17 misli o “SQL vs SQLite: razlika i usporedba”

  1. Tehnički detalji navedeni u članku vrlo su korisni. Razumijevanje ugrađene prirode SQL-a i SQLite-a i njihovih specifičnih slučajeva upotrebe može u konačnici pojednostaviti proces donošenja odluka pri odabiru sustava upravljanja bazom podataka za aplikaciju. Sjajan sadržaj.

    odgovor
  2. Smatram da su tehničke specifičnosti SQL-a i SQLitea prilično intrigantne. Pojedinosti navedene u članku su poučne, posebno za nekoga poput mene koji se bavi sustavima upravljanja bazama podataka. Usporedna tablica izvrsna je referenca za razumijevanje njihovih razlika i odgovarajućih korisnih svojstava.

    odgovor
    • Potpuno se slažem, Francesca. Članak daje jasnu raščlambu tehničkih detalja SQL-a i SQLite-a, što je ključno u određivanju najprikladnijeg sustava upravljanja bazom podataka za različite aplikacije.

      odgovor
  3. Tablica za usporedbu uredno organizira razlike između SQL-a i SQLite-a, olakšavajući shvaćanje razlika između ova dva sustava upravljanja bazom podataka. Funkcionalnosti svakog od njih su jasno predstavljene i izvrstan je izvor za svakoga tko radi s bazama podataka.

    odgovor
  4. Članak nudi sveobuhvatnu usporedbu SQL-a i SQLite-a. Kao što pokazuje, SQL baze podataka koriste se u poslovnim aplikacijama, dok se SQLite obično koristi u mobilnim i stolnim aplikacijama. Ovo je vrlo važan aspekt koji treba uzeti u obzir pri odlučivanju između ova dva sustava. Oba doista imaju svoje jedinstvene kvalitete.

    odgovor
    • Posebno sam impresioniran načinom na koji članak pruža dubinski uvid u tehničke karakteristike ova dva sustava za upravljanje bazom podataka, što čitateljima omogućuje da razumiju ne samo njihove razlike, već i prednosti svakog od njih. Sjajno čitanje!

      odgovor
    • Doista, Alison. Činjenica da se SQLite temelji na datotekama i da je samostalan, što ga čini lakšim za upravljanje, ono je što ga čini idealnim za manje baze podataka, koje su vrlo česte u mobilnim i stolnim aplikacijama.

      odgovor
  5. U članku se daje detaljna usporedba između SQL-a i SQLite-a, ističući njihove jedinstvene kvalitete i slučajeve korištenja. Ovo su vrijedne informacije za svakoga tko radi s bazama podataka ili aplikacijama koje koriste te sustave.

    odgovor
    • Apsolutno, Ngray. Razumijevanje ovih tehničkih aspekata može učiniti značajnu razliku u učinkovitosti upravljanja bazom podataka, a članak odlično razbija te razlike.

      odgovor
  6. Ova dva sustava za upravljanje bazama podataka možda imaju neke sličnosti, ali su zapravo prilično različiti. SQL je jezik upita za sustave relacijskih baza podataka, dok je SQLite sustav upravljanja relacijskim bazama podataka. Uz to, SQL ima naprednije značajke i prikladan je za veće baze podataka, dok je SQLite lagan i idealan za manje baze podataka, što bi moglo napraviti razliku u upravljanju podacima i u smislu učinkovitosti, posebno kada se mora upravljati velikim skupovima podataka. Usporedna tablica navedena u članku posebno je korisna za razumijevanje glavnih razlika između ta dva.

    odgovor
    • U potpunosti se slažem s tobom, Williams. Zanimljivo je razumjeti tehničke specifičnosti ova dva sustava za upravljanje bazama podataka i to je jedan od razloga zašto je važno odabrati pravi ovisno o specifičnim zahtjevima svake aplikacije.

      odgovor
    • Već neko vrijeme koristim SQLite i istina je da je ovaj sustav za upravljanje bazom podataka mnogo lakši za postavljanje i korištenje od drugih. Osobito je koristan za mobilne i stolne aplikacije, jer te vrste aplikacija ne moraju raditi s velikim bazama podataka.

      odgovor
  7. Članak odlično ocrtava glavne razlike između SQL-a i SQLite-a. Čitljivost ponuđenog sadržaja je izvrsna, što je važno u tako tehničkoj temi kao što je ova.

    odgovor
  8. Fascinantno je razumjeti razlike između SQL-a i SQLite-a. Članak odlično ističe jedinstvene kvalitete i funkcionalnosti svakog od njih, olakšavajući čitatelju da shvati razlike između ovih sustava za upravljanje bazom podataka.

    odgovor
  9. Članak pruža sveobuhvatan pregled SQL-a i SQLite-a, što je ključno za razumijevanje njihovih mogućnosti i razlika. Paralela povučena između njihovih funkcionalnosti i namjeravanih slučajeva uporabe osobito je korisna za čitatelje koji trebaju donositi informirane odluke u upravljanju bazom podataka.

    odgovor
  10. Članak vrlo jasno objašnjava uloge SQL-a i SQLite-a. SQL je upitni jezik, dok je SQLite sustav za upravljanje relacijskim bazama podataka. Jasnoća ovih razlika posebno je korisna za čitatelje koji možda nisu upoznati s ovim sustavima.

    odgovor
    • Sjajna zapažanja, Harley. Članak zasigurno čini impresivan posao u predstavljanju informacija na sažet način, dopuštajući čitateljima da shvate tehničke razlike između SQL-a i SQLite-a.

      odgovor

Ostavite komentar

Želite li spremiti ovaj članak za kasnije? Kliknite srce u donjem desnom kutu da biste ga spremili u svoj okvir za članke!